Output 6fc0ab7c3e5512fe085ce9a627920aeb8c4851fd4032115209b521d6e5afd25a:1

value
576860
script pubkey
OP_0 OP_PUSHBYTES_20 8f5d482bbb7caee3d21b8bdfaaf93ca7d8311e42
address
bc1q3aw5s2am0jhw85sm300647fu5lvrz8jzzywrdg
transaction
6fc0ab7c3e5512fe085ce9a627920aeb8c4851fd4032115209b521d6e5afd25a